About the Role
Eightfold's most strategic customers are among the largest and most complex enterprises in the world. The Managing Client Partner owns these relationships end to end the executive relationship, the account strategy, and the commercial growth across a concentrated portfolio of our most important accounts.
This is a partner-level role for a relationship leader who has spent a career earning trust at the most senior levels of large organizations, and who can turn that trust into lasting, mutual growth. You won't work alone — you'll lead an extended account team, orchestrating everyone around a single account strategy that you own.
Eightfold is the AI-native talent intelligence platform, and we are in the middle of a defining shift from a SaaS platform company to an agent-first partner helping the world's largest enterprises transform how work gets done.
This role is where that partnership is delivered at our most important accounts: the person who sits with the customer's senior leadership, owns the joint roadmap, and is accountable for the value realized and the growth that follows.
Responsibilities
Executive relationships. Build and hold trusted, peer-level relationships across the C-suite and their leadership teams, anchored in the customer's strategy and priorities.
Account strategy. Own a single, high-quality account plan for each customer: where they are going, where Eightfold creates value, and the multi-year path to get there.
Commercial growth. Own the commercial health of your accounts — retention and multi-year expansion — and lead all senior negotiations and renewals to a successful close.
Orchestration. Lead the extended account team around your strategy, bringing the right people and resources to the customer at the right moment.
Value realization. Run executive business reviews on a disciplined cadence. Define success with the customer in measurable terms and hold both sides accountable to it.
Trusted advisor. Be the person the customer's leadership calls first — the partner who understands their business and consistently brings them Eightfold's best thinking.
The Portfolio
A concentrated portfolio of a small number of Eightfold's largest and most strategically important customers. This is depth over breadth of a handful of very large, very complex relationships that deserve full ownership.
Who You Are
Relationship excellence, at the executive level. You have built your career on trusted, peer-level relationships with senior client leaders. You treat relationship excellence as a discipline, not a personality trait.
A consulting or professional-services pedigree. 15+ years as a client partner, engagement partner, account lead, principal, or similar — someone who has owned both the client relationship and the commercial outcome for large, complex enterprises.
Commercially sharp. You have carried and delivered against a number of revenue, expansion, retention, or P&L and you know how to grow an account without ever making the customer feel sold to.
Transformation fluency. You have led or advised enterprise change and transformation programs, and you can hold a strategy conversation about a customer's business.
An orchestrator. You lead cross-functional teams and drive outcomes without direct authority.
